Pokemon Go's lure feature operates, as you might anticipate, by attracting critters around your local region.

It's possible for you to pay for lures yourself with in-game cash or via Pokemon Go's trade. The Pokemon that spawns around the lure is observable to all players. The in-game Lure Module attracts Pokemon to a Pokestop location for thirty minutes. This also brings other people to the area to reap the benefits of the effect. It's easy to see why Pokemon Go works this way - it's designed to be played by many individuals in exactly the same place simultaneously, all responding, chasing and capturing exactly the same monsters.

Regular readers will understand that I have a rule: never underestimate Nintendo. The expert games business was counted out more times than I can recall, and every time it has bounced back with a new approach. A week ago, it was a relic with issues hanging over the fate of its next console. Now, it is standing in the wings of the biggest entertainment phenomenon of the year, counting its windfall, and readying its entrance.

Whatever its level of involvement, it's hard to find anything but upside for Nintendo in the Pokemon Go storyline. Its brand association with Pokemon, assembled over two decades, is very deep, as attested by the general readiness to credit the firm with its success. So the cunning pocket monsters being catapulted back to the vanguard of the public consciousness can only reflect well on it. And the new sensation will presumably improve sales of the Nintendo-published 3DS games Pokemon Sun and Moon later this year.
